💻 Code
export const fooSymbol = Symbol('foo');
export type FooSymbol = typeof fooSymbol;
export const f = <T extends object>(flag: boolean) => (v: T & { [K in FooSymbol]: unknown }) => { /* some logics */ };
// g1: Error: The type of this node cannot be serialized because its property '[fooSymbol]' cannot be serialized.(4118)
export const g1 = <T extends object>() => f<T>(true);
export const g2 = <T extends object>() => (v: T & { [K in FooSymbol]: unknown }) => { const flag = true; /* some logics */ };
🙁 Actual behavior
The function g1 seems correctly typed, exported, but error is shown as The type of this node cannot be serialized because its property '[fooSymbol]' cannot be serialized.(4118) by the compiler.
g1 is potentially rewritten in the form of g2, just directly rewrite the given arguments as local constant (or just embed values in all contexts).
🙂 Expected behavior
g1 is acceptable as well as g2.
